Overview of the Shoes

When it comes to running shoes, comfort and support are paramount. The New Balance Women's Fresh Foam Roav Running Shoe is priced at $79.99, while the New Balance Women's Fresh Foam X 880 V15 Running Shoe commands a higher price of $149.95. This represents a significant difference of about 87% in price. While both shoes are designed for runners, they cater to slightly different preferences and needs.

Comfort and Cushioning

Comfort is a critical factor in running shoes, and both models excel in this area but in different ways. The Fresh Foam Roav features a fresh foam midsole that provides plush cushioning, effectively absorbing impact with each stride. In contrast, the Fresh Foam X 880 V15 offers an enhanced cushioning experience through its Fresh Foam X midsole, which is touted as New Balance's most cushioned option, delivering incredible comfort. While the Roav's cushioning is excellent for daily runs, the X 880 V15's structure may appeal more to runners seeking a plush experience while maintaining a supportive feel.

Design and Fit

The design and fit of a running shoe greatly affect performance and comfort. The Fresh Foam Roav employs a bootie construction that wraps around the foot, offering a soft, sock-like feel. This design promotes comfort, especially during extended wear. On the other hand, the Fresh Foam X 880 V15 features a structured yet breathable upper, providing additional support. This makes it particularly suitable for runners who prioritize stability during their runs. While both shoes are made for comfort, the Roav may fit those who prefer a snug, cushioned embrace, whereas the X 880 V15 focuses on a balance of structure and breathability.

Durability

Durability is essential for runners who log significant miles. The Fresh Foam Roav utilizes NDurance outsole technology, which is specifically designed to withstand the rigors of road miles and daily wear. This durability is complemented by its plush cushioning, making it a solid choice for regular runners. In comparison, the Fresh Foam X 880 V15 does not mention a specific durability technology but emphasizes its structured design. While both shoes are built to last, the Roav may have the edge in terms of durability due to its specialized outsole technology.

Support Features

Support is a key element in running shoes to prevent injury and ensure comfort over long distances. The Fresh Foam Roav includes a removable insole with arch support, allowing for customization to accommodate individual foot shapes. This feature is particularly beneficial for runners with specific arch needs. Conversely, the Fresh Foam X 880 V15 focuses on a structured upper to provide extra support during runs. While both shoes aim to enhance support, the Roav's customizable insole may offer a more tailored fit for various foot shapes and preferences.

Price Comparison

Price is often a deciding factor when choosing running shoes. The Fresh Foam Roav is priced at $79.99, making it a more budget-friendly option for runners. In contrast, the Fresh Foam X 880 V15, at $149.95, is about 87% more expensive. The significant price difference may reflect the additional technology and comfort features in the X 880 V15. For budget-conscious consumers or those new to running, the Roav offers excellent value without sacrificing comfort and support.
